Nutiket

Hello. I have a stock SK-486. Any ideas on how to make it faster? 

Share this post


Link to post
Share on other sites
 
Ed Kennell

Increased diameter of engine pulley

Decreased diameter of transmission input pulley    These require belt and belt guard changes.

 

Increased rear tire diameter.   May require seat pan and foot rest mods.

Pullstart

:text-welcomeconfetti:  you won’t find the answer to your question in a manual.  It’s gonna take a little trial and error and figuring.  Just remember the belt guard on these is an integral component of the clutch system.  You modify the pulley sizes, you’ll need to modify the belt guard to work.
